Tamilrockers is a notorious website that specializes in leaking and distributing pirated copies of Tamil movies, TV shows, and music. The website, which was launched in 2011, has been operating under various domain names over the years, often switching to new ones to evade law enforcement and copyright holders. The site's primary focus is on Tamil entertainment content, but it also offers pirated copies of movies and shows in other Indian languages, such as Telugu, Malayalam, and Kannada.
The impact of Tamilrockers on the film industry has been significant. According to a report by the Tamil Nadu Film Producers' Council, the website has caused losses to the tune of ₹1,000 crores (approximately $137 million USD) to the Tamil film industry over the past few years. The site's piracy activities have not only hurt the revenue of film producers but also affected the livelihoods of thousands of people involved in the film industry, including actors, directors, writers, and technicians.
The ease with which Tamilrockers operates has also discouraged many from going to theaters, which are an essential part of the film industry's revenue stream. A survey by a leading film industry association found that nearly 70% of Tamil filmgoers prefer to watch movies on pirated platforms like Tamilrockers rather than in theaters. The film industry has also taken steps to combat piracy. Many producers and distributors have begun to release their movies on legitimate streaming platforms, such as Amazon Prime Video, Netflix, and Hotstar, to reduce the incentive for piracy. Additionally, some have opted for a "simultaneous release" strategy, where movies are released in theaters and on streaming platforms on the same day.
The authorities and film industry stakeholders have been trying to curb Tamilrockers' activities for years. In 2018, the Tamil Nadu government formed a special task force to tackle online piracy, specifically targeting websites like Tamilrockers. In the early 2010s, Tamilrockers began to gain popularity among Tamil movie fans, who were eager to watch the latest releases without having to shell out money for theater tickets or wait for official home video releases. The website's user-friendly interface, easy access, and vast library of content made it an attractive option for those looking to indulge in pirated entertainment. As the website's popularity grew, so did its notorious reputation, with many in the Tamil film industry decrying the site's impact on their livelihoods.
